在区块链技术快速发展的背景下,以太坊作为其中的佼佼者,致力于不断提高网络的效率和可扩展性。最近,以太坊社区关注了Poseidon哈希函数,这一新兴的哈希算法被认为在提升零知识证明(ZKP)效率方面具有重要潜力。本文将深入探讨Poseidon哈希的工作原理、其在以太坊中的应用以及对整个区块链生态系统的影响。 ### 1. 什么是Poseidon哈希? Poseidon哈希函数是一种基于替代材料的哈希函数,特别为零知识证明和其他密码学应用设计。它的主要优势在于经过优化的计算效率,这使得它在需要大量计算的场景中表现更加突出。与传统哈希函数相比,Poseidon哈希在较小输入数据上依然能够提供高效的处理速度,这对于优化ZKP是非常重要的。
### 2. 零知识证明的基本概念 零知识证明是一种加密方法,允许一方(证明者)向另一方(验证者)证明某个陈述的真实性,而无需揭示该陈述的内容。ZKP在隐私保护、身份验证和安全交易等方面具有广泛应用潜力。以太坊作为支持智能合约的首选区块链,越来越多地利用ZKP提升交易的隐私性和安全性。 ### 3. Poseidon哈希与零知识证明的结合 在考虑ZKP时,哈希函数的效率直接影响证明的性能。Poseidon哈希由于其优越的计算性能,成为提升ZKP效率的理想选择。通过采用Poseidon,证明生成和验证的速度得以显著提高,这不仅减少了交易的延迟,同时也降低了资源消耗,提升了整体网络的可扩展性。
### 4. Poseidon哈希的优势 - **高效性:** Poseidon哈希以其较低的计算复杂性,能够有效处理大量数据,适合于高频交易和大量用户的场景。 - **安全性:**与传统哈希函数相比,Poseidon具有更强的安全特性,可以有效抵御多种攻击方式,确保数据的完整性和安全性。 - **适应性:**Poseidon哈希可以灵活适配不同的应用需求,既可以用于简单的交易验证,也能支持复杂的智能合约执行。 ### 5. 以太坊的相关进展 以太坊开发团队已经开始探讨将Poseidon哈希集成到以太坊网络中。通过进行多项测试和实验,团队期望在维持网络安全和分散特性的前提下,完成对Poseidon的有效应用。这一进程将为开发者提供更加强大的工具,以便在其应用中实现更高效的ZKP。
### 6. 对区块链生态系统的影响 如果以太坊成功整合Poseidon哈希,这将产生深远的影响: - **提升性能:**用户将体验到更快的交易确认速度,同时ZKP的成本将显著降低。 - **促进隐私保护:**更多的隐私保护项目将能够在以太坊上快速开发和部署,推动整个生态系统的健康发展。 - **吸引开发者:**随着更高的效率和更低的成本,以太坊将吸引更多区块链开发者加入,使得这一平台在竞争中保持优势。 ### 7. 未来的挑战与展望 尽管Poseidon哈希带来了许多潜在的好处,但仍然存在一些挑战需要克服。例如,如何确保哈希函数在各种应用场景中的安全性和兼容性,以及如何有效地与现有的以太坊架构进行整合,都是需要进一步研究的问题。 总的来说,Poseidon哈希为以太坊带来的不仅仅是技术上的进步,更是对区块链未来潜力的再次展望。
通过引入这一创新的哈希函数,以太坊有望在技术前沿继续领先,推动整个区块链行业的进步。